Possible Midwest Tornado Kills One

TWISTER

Causes damage Wednesday.

What is being described as a possible line of tornadoes swept across the Midwest Wednesday morning, killing one and causing other reported injuries and damage. The death occurred in a trailer park in Missouri. Another 13 people were injured at the trailer park outside Buffalo. In other areas of southwest Missouri, people were trapped in their homes and lost power. In the city of Branson, rescuers were combing the city house to house checking for injured. In Kansas, Gov. Sam Brownback declared a state of emergency on Tuesday after a tornado touched down in Harveyville.
